neo-analeptic transmitters
Episode: DS9 426 - Melora

Biochemical neuro-stimulants developed within the 2360s that Doctor Bashir hypothesizes and proves can put Nathaniel Teros' abandoned theory of Neuromuscular Adaptation to work -- and offer Elaysian Ensign Melora Pazlar a hindrance-free life in "normal" gravity. The first infusion brings on increased heart rate; a couple more are able to lessen the neural damage of even a phaser set to kill -- at least in an Elaysian's case.
